I cant see the pics but it sounds like green cyanobacteria..
Bugs are probably harmless pods..(copepods or amphipods)
 
How should i treat cyanobacteria and how do I know its not dino?

Dinos arent green...
Siphon it out with a water change then 3 days lights out and repeat every 2 weeks or so can be helpful against cyano..
You can also try chemiclean if you want a chemical method..
